How to Safely Store Your Ozempic Pen After Reset

Storing your Ozempic pen properly after resetting it is crucial to ensure the medication’s stability and effectiveness. Like other injectable medications, Ozempic is sensitive to temperature extremes and light exposure, which can diminish its potency. To maintain the integrity of the medication, follow these essential storage guidelines.

First, always store your Ozempic pen in a refrigerator between 36°F to 46°F (2°C to 8°C) when not in use. Avoid freezing the pen, as freezing can damage the medication. It is also important to keep the pen away from the back of the refrigerator, where temperatures can fluctuate more. Once you’ve used the pen, it can be kept at room temperature, below 86°F (30°C), for up to 28 days. However, avoid leaving it in direct sunlight or in a hot vehicle, as these conditions can lead to degradation of the drug.

When it comes to transporting your pen, utilize an insulated carry case. This will help protect the pen from temperature variations. If you are traveling, consider packing a cool pack (but not directly touching the pen) to maintain temperature stability if the journey exceeds a few hours. Always ensure that the pen cap is securely in place to prevent accidental needle exposure and contamination, and never share your pen with anyone else to avoid the risk of infection.

Tips for Maintaining Your Ozempic Pen in Top Condition

Maintaining your Ozempic pen in optimal condition is vital for ensuring the effectiveness and safety of your medication. By following some straightforward practices, you can help prolong the life of your pen and the integrity of the medication it delivers. A well-cared-for pen not only enhances treatment outcomes but also provides peace of mind that you are managing your diabetes effectively.

To start, it’s essential to inspect the pen regularly. Before each use, check for any signs of discoloration or floating particles in the solution. If the appearance of the medication seems off, do not use the pen and consult your healthcare provider. Moreover, it’s important to keep the pen and its injector needle cap clean. Always wash your hands before handling your pen and ensure the needle cover is securely in place when not in use to prevent contamination.

When it comes to temperature control, remember that Ozempic is sensitive to extreme conditions. After opening the pen, it can be safely stored at room temperature for up to 28 days, but if you haven’t started using it, store it in a refrigerator. Make sure to keep it away from the back of the fridge where temperatures fluctuate more. For traveling, utilize insulated bags to protect the pen from heat or cold exposures, and avoid leaving it in cars where it can get too hot or cold.

Lastly, familiarizing yourself with the expiry date and ensuring you dispose of any expired pens appropriately is crucial. Follow the disposal instructions provided with your medication to prevent any accidental needle stick injuries or environmental hazards.
